Develop Of Waveform Control Inverter And Capacitor Discharge Spot Welding Machine

The resistance spot welding characteristics of miniature workpiece especially spaceflight igniter and the request to welding equipment were analyzed in this paper. It puts forward definitely that the problem of the spaceflight igniter welding was splash. The mechanism that would bring splash welding by the intelligent resistance spot welding machine with waveform control and the spot welding machine with cap energy storage processing were discussed. It put forward using the high frequency pulse electric current (HFPEC) in resistance spot welding and resolving the splash problem of spaceflight igniter welding. The effect of experiment was good. It will contribute to advance the quality of spaceflight igniter welding because of the realization of welding without splash and the resolving of the conflict between welding spot intensity and welding splash. The working has some meaning in theory and some practical value. The design ideal of energy storage welding combining with inverter technology was put forward in this paper. The intelligent inverter cap energy storage spot welding machine with waveform control was developed. The structure theory and result of experiment were supplied. This paper developed hardware control system with waveform control reference signal composed with double RLC circuit and software control system with waveform control composed with industrial computer. Industrial computer and data acquisition (DAQ) card making up of the control system when wording in software control mode. On the one hand, it preset current waveform at will in order to realize the waveform control. On the other hand, it made use of the function of date measure to realize the data collection, display and print of current waveform in order to improve the information level of whole system. Software is developed with LabVIEW design flat supplied by NI corp. in USA. Software system affords experiment flat of waveform presetting and testing of welding current waveform by the powerful virtual instrument function of LabVIEW. And it has excellent interactive interface. And this paper introduced the principium, design ideal and approach of waveform presetting of waveform controlling at will The function of relevant hardware circuit controlling was design in this paper uses litter content RLC surge circuit in simulating the current signal of energy storage welding, and took it as Ug to control the inverter cap energy storage spot welding machine. It realized HFPEC resistance spot welding with hardware circuit and got the effect as good as the system controlled by industrial computer and realized the customization and the low cost of welding machine. That is the intelligent inverter cap energy storage spot welding machine with waveform control developed could run independently without any industrial computer controlling system.
